Beloved (Bloom's Modern Critical Interpretations) (Hardcover)
By
Harold Bloom
(Editor)
Email or call for price
Description
Acclaimed as the greatest American novel of the last quarter century, 'Beloved' confronts the legacy of slavery and its aftermath. The full-length essays in this volume provide a comprehensive critical overview of this modern classic.
